Louisiana Computer Science: Kindergarten
- Level Elementary School
- Number of Lessons 34
This course is aligned to LA computer science standards and is designed to provide instruction for Louisiana kindergarten students. It is meant to be taught approximately once per week. This course also includes interdisciplinary lessons in math and science to support thinking across disciplines.

UNITS - 8 (34 lessons)
Students get comfortable logging in and moving around the CodeHopJr Playground before the course begins.
Students learn what a computer is, identify hardware and software, and figure out what to do when a device stops working.
Students explore how people and devices connect to share information, and learn which personal information should stay private.
Students collect and sort data to answer questions about their world, and learn that computers store information as files.
Students build their first block-based programs using events, sequences, loops, and variables, and practice finding and fixing mistakes.
Students consider how computers shape everyday life and what it means to be kind and safe online.
Students apply coding to kindergarten math, programming scenes that model shapes, counting, and comparing numbers.
Students use programming to explore science topics such as living and nonliving things, weather, and how animals survive.
The course covers five required units that follow the Louisiana computer science standards: Computing Systems, Networks and the Internet, Data and Analysis, Algorithms and Programming, and Impacts of Computing. Kindergarten students learn what a computer is, how devices connect to share information, how to sort and read simple data, how to build block-based programs with events and loops, and how to be safe and kind online.
The course is aligned to the Louisiana K-5 Student Standards for Computer Science. Its five required units are organized around the same categories as the standards -- Computing Systems, Networks and the Internet, Data and Analysis, Algorithms and Programming, and Impacts of Computing -- and every lesson that meets a specific standard lists that standard code beside the lesson title in the syllabus.
No. There are no prerequisites. The course is built for complete beginners and opens with an optional introductory lesson that walks students through logging in and using the CodeHopJr Playground.
Lessons run about 30 minutes and are designed to be taught once per week across a full school year. Kindergarten includes 27 required class sessions, or roughly 36 sessions if you also teach the optional math and science lessons.
Students program in CodeHopJr, a block-based coding environment that runs in a web browser. Nothing needs to be installed, and student work saves automatically to their own accounts.
